Nicaragua President Arnoldo Aleman praised his country’s preliminary approval for entry into the World Bank and International Monetary Fund’s Highly Indebted Poor Countries program. “We are beginning a new phase in our economic and social development, and when the process concludes, we will be free of our heavy debt,” he proclaimed in a ceremony. How does a country celebrate their first step toward getting out of debt? The government decreed a half-day paid holiday for public and private workers to party.
